- The Master of Landscape Architecture program offers a professional design education in a small program with a deep commitment to the discipline.
- It is a three-year professional course of study, an on-campus program offered on a full-time basis.
- This program is accredited by the Landscape Architecture Accreditation Council (LAAC) of the Canadian Society of Landscape Architects (CSLA).
- The three-year Master of Landscape Architecture degree requires the completion of 110 credits, which includes the graduate project.

Eligibility & Entry Requirement
Academic eligibility:
- Students must hold a degree that is academically equivalent to a four-year bachelor’s degree at UBC.
- If students have completed their degree at a Canadian or American university, they must have a B+ average in their third- and fourth-year-level coursework.
- Students whose official language is not English are required to submit IELTS, TOEFL scores.
- Submission of GRE Score is not required.
Indian student requirements:
- A four-year bachelor's degree or a master's degree.
- The bachelor’s degree with 65% marks or 8 on a 10-point scale.
Along with the minimum eligibility requirements, international students hailing from non-English speaking countries need to prove English proficiency through IELTS/TOEFL/any equivalent test to get admission to this program.
